miracle, extraordinary and astonishing happening that is attributed to the presence and action of an ultimate or divine power.Has there ever been a confirmed miracle?
In 2010, former Pope Benedict XVI confirmed that John Paul II had posthumously healed a French nun suffering from Parkinson's disease. The church recently confirmed a second miracle, when a Costa Rican woman's brain injury spontaneously healed after praying to John Paul II.When was the last recorded miracle?
A miracle at Lourdes last was declared in 2013. It involved an Italian woman who visited Lourdes in 1989, suffering severe high blood pressure and other problems. Not all declared miracles pass through Lourdes.How do miracles happen?

According to the church, John Paul performed his first miracle on a French nun with Parkinson's disease in June 2005, several months after he died, while he performed the second miracle on a Costa Rican woman with an aneurism in 2011, six years after his death.What is miracle according to the Bible?

What are the 3 criteria for a miracle?
Typically, the commissions are composed of theologians and scientific experts. Nearly all, or "99.9 percent of these are medical miracles," O'Neill said. "They need to be spontaneous, instantaneous and complete healing.
